II: laning phase
when laning, just last hit and use bit to help with this (like when you mess up and leave a minion with barely any hp, or when the minion has barely too much hp to be last hit)
a bad lane combo for trundle includes 2 range with stuns, though this is only an early game problem. consider swapping lanes if this happens.
because you are heavy on AD and have contaminate which gives huge attack speed bonuses, you should have no problem taking down turrets, after the first one is gone, or after you pick up the bf sword, go snag the golem buff (trust me, you need it and your team wants you to have it if they want to win).
DO NOT use pillar/contaminate in the laning phase without the golem buff, you need that for biting minions (unless you can get a kill, which usually happens a couple times in the laning phase) or for defense if they are pushing hard on your tower

III: important info on abilities:
I wish I had videos for this part but I dont so ill do the best I can explaining it
bite max first : gets FAT bonuses off AD and reduces their AD. Use this to last hit and take down anyone you want. Trust me, it hurts.
contaminate max second: gives attack speed,cc reduction, and move speed. use this to traverse the map and chase down/escape (for best results, espcially when jungling use contaminate and immediately bite, it will skip the end of the animation for contaminate and up your dps, even though just a little)
agony ult/max when you can: saps some life/armor/mres. decent harass/can K.O. champs with low life escaping into turret safety and can make you rather tanky for 6 seconds if used on a hardcore tank. Also great for when your team is coordinated enough to focus somebody
pillar of filth 1 pt at lvl 4 or 8, max last: AWESOME if you use it right. Here are some useful way to be effective with it:
1) block off/single out targets by putting it right behind someone, then contaminate and go bite/smash them to death 2) escaping, put a pillar right in front of them, then contaminate and you get away easily. A good trundle is HARD to chase down
3) blocking enemies from pursuing an ally. and yes you can do this from behind a wall, it has decent range and works well in the jungle. your team will love you if you use this well
4) scouting bushes. So you dont have wards and don't want to find out if theres a gank waiting in a bush? pillar that SHIT
5) this is hard but...you can actually completely trap somebody against a wall if you place your pillar just right, then proceed to faceroll them. put it basically on them when they are close to a wall, if the wall has the right curvature it might happen. Its a lot of luck but use walls and your pillars well and it will happen sometimes
best places to use pillar: by towers, in the jungle, gaurding yourself when you are getting blue/baron because it adds to your sight range and gives you some extra time. If you place a pillar right next to a tower on the side closest to a wall, you can block that space so they have to go around the tower only 1 way (can be useful, especially with singling out targets by towers when you want to dive)
